Transaction 801599c0b978833105b7e4cfa67a700562ea3fe9007de120b65d49c839dfc585
1 Input
2 Outputs
- 801599c0b978833105b7e4cfa67a700562ea3fe9007de120b65d49c839dfc585:0
- 801599c0b978833105b7e4cfa67a700562ea3fe9007de120b65d49c839dfc585:1
value 30850
address 1A68c5vWcJNgjGMRQSSnGfz43DmhPnLJGb
value 322962368
address 186g7uYBoJDZQEEMKRH9ZB45ymY1pnvdif